Output 907be582b3f59fc7c7dbdc583360384c7adfaa6ea21af0bc0b982f74546fa28d:0

value
20457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07807d5d4d2226a474ce84c870b95f3b46bae9b2 OP_EQUAL
address
32NgaWQQqZigVHswDnXRBxGDrxWUerBSy3
transaction
907be582b3f59fc7c7dbdc583360384c7adfaa6ea21af0bc0b982f74546fa28d
confirmations
258794
spent
true